Everything that intrudes upon the mental stillness in this highly critical stage must be rejected, no matter how virtuous or how spiritual a face it puts on. Only by the lapse of all thought, by the loss of all thinking capacity can he maintain this rigid stillness as it should be maintained. It is here alone that the last great battle will be fought and that the first great fulfilment will be achieved. That battle will be the one which will give the final deathblow to the ego; that fulfilment will be the union with his Overself after the ego's death...
Source: The Notebooks of Paul Brunton
